Family essays can encompass a variety of topics. For example, you might write about the dynamics within your family, the different roles each family member plays, or how your family has influenced who you are as a person. You could also write about your favorite memory with your family, a time when your family came together to help someone in need, or why you treasure your relationship with your parents. But, no matter what you decide to write about, a family essay should touch upon how your family has influenced you throughout your life and why you hold the close relationships within your family so dear.

When writing college essays about family, it is essential to be specific. Don’t just say that your family is important to you – explain why. For example, if your family has always been there for you when you needed them, talk about a time when they came through for you during a challenging situation. Word Families. Word families are groups of words that have a common feature or pattern - they have some of the same combinations of letters in them and a similar sound. For example, at, cat, hat, and fat are a family of words with the "at" sound and letter combination in common.
What is the possessive form of families?
Possessive forms of proper nouns such as family names ALWAYS use an apostrophe (-'s) -- Mary's house, the family's car. When the family name itself ends in an "s" or the plural form is used, the "s" following the apostrophe is often omitted -- the families' cars; the Browns' dog.
